Driving Impression quick maze run ..
The spyder RS is really light. I do think that the package I selected is optimal for me- that is: WP, Iron Rotors for color accent potential, 18 way seats, Mag Wheels (cancels out iron rotor weight?)
The spyder RS is really really loud. It's the best sounding Porsche since the CGT from the driver's seat. This is not a debatable opinion- this is an undeniable fact. weather proofing OFF, bimini ON- guys...this is living.
The spyder RS overpowers it's tires so much easier than the 415hp Spyder or the 405HP GTS 4.0- it means you're easily over the edge on hairpin exits if you have ESC off and are smashing the gas in 2nd gear with a lot of wheel lock.
The spyder RS is a BETTER GT3 Touring than a GT3 Touring. It rides much nicer, it's louder, and you can take the top off! Sound, Storage space (don't forget rear trunk!!) make it an easy choice for an epic road trip.
I'd take this car over the 991.2 Speedster all day. I love the way it looks, the mid engined balance, the ANALOG GAUGES (RIP). That's my opinion- and I think it's driven more by my confusion on the aesthetics of the rear clam on the speedster. The duck tail is radical on the Spyder RS. it's perfectly balanced visually for me.
I really think it's the perfect convertible and unlike a 458 spider (fair comp) it is lighter, and feels hewn out of marble in terms of having a solid feel.
I did 1400 miles through Germany, Austria, Italy, Austria, Switzerland and back to Germany in 4 days of driving. I did not go completely deaf but it was nice to sit by the lake for a day after driving 6-7 hrs of twisties via Grossglockner and some other great roads.
